Abstract

本发明涉及一种茶树病虫害防治方法,包括:间隔种植其他物种、生物诱捕虫害、培养虫害天敌、喷洒无公害用药,本发明提供的茶树病虫害防治方法,不仅可以提高茶的产量,而且对人体无影响,提高了茶的品质的同时,满足绿色无污染的要求。

Description

一种茶树病虫害防治方法
技术领域
本发明涉及茶树种植领域,具体是一种茶树病虫害防治方法。
背景技术
茶有健身、治疾之药物疗效,又富欣赏情趣,可陶冶情操。品茶、待客是中国人高雅的娱乐和社交活动,坐茶馆、茶话会则是中国人社会性群体茶艺活动。然而,目前茶树种植过程中病虫害不仅影响茶的产量,而且还大大影响了茶的品质,现有方法通常会针对性地使用某一种类的农药防治某种病虫害,但会在茶产品上留下农药的残留,容易引发食品安全风险。
本发明提供的茶树病虫害防治方法,不仅可以实现高产,而且对人体无影响,提高了茶的品质的同时,满足绿色无污染的要求。
发明内容
本发明的目的是针对上述现状,提供一种茶树病虫害防治方法。
本发明采用的技术方案为:一种茶树病虫害防治方法,包括以下方法:
(1)在茶树间开设沟,沟宽1-1.2m,沟深40-50cm,在沟内种植桂花树、结香、向日葵;桂花树、红叶石楠、结香、向日葵与茶树的数量比例为1:8;桂花树、结香、向日葵的株距为5-8m,控制桂花树的高度不超过5m,控制结香和向日葵的高度不超过3m;
(2)茶树以8X8划分成方阵,在每个方阵的中心位置及茶园边缘安插杀虫板和杀虫灯;
(3)在茶树间养殖蜻蜓、瓢虫、青蛙、捕食蝽;
(4)茶树生长期内每隔10-15天喷施一次杀虫剂,在采茶前4-8天再喷施一次杀虫剂,杀虫剂包括:苦楝树籽8-16份、辣椒5-7份、曼陀罗4-9份、丁香6-9份、八角5-10份、青蒿7-11份、大蒜2-6份、苦参4-10份、迷迭香8-12份、柠檬草7-15份;
(5)每隔5-7天全面检测茶园,清除虫卵、减除残枝、清除病叶。
本发明的效果是:本发明提供的茶树病虫害防治方法,不仅可以实现高产,而且对人体无影响,提高了茶的品质的同时,满足绿色无污染的要求。
